Company In recent days, Sony has apparently attempted to remove all references to the project. from your own channels.

- Advertisement -

Users of Reddit, particularly the subreddit dedicated to game leaks, noticed that The first teaser for the KOTOR remake suddenly became private. Moreover, Sony’s social media managers have apparently attempted to remove all tweets mentioning the game from Twitter, leaving only a post summarizing some news from the PlayStation Showcase. So naturally they start multiplying fears that the remake has finally been canceled.
